How does the video explain the concept of worship in relation to unveiling one's true self?
-The video explains that worshiping Allah and keeping Allah in mind helps to unveil who the viewer truly is by removing the veils that they have created. It is likened to a bud opening up to the sun, where the viewer, when focused on Allah, will 'open up' and reveal their true nature.
What is the significance of the title 'Khalifa' as mentioned in the video?
-The title 'Khalifa' signifies that the viewer is chosen by Allah to be a representative or steward on Earth. It is a reminder of the viewer's responsibility and the divine purpose they have been given, which is to act as a successive authority guided by Allah's will.
How does the video address the idea of seeking validation from others?
-The video addresses the idea of seeking validation by suggesting that the viewer was not created to please others or to fit into societal norms. Instead, the viewer should focus on their divine purpose and the love of Allah, which is independent of others' opinions.
What role do sins play in the viewer's experience of Allah's love according to the video?
-The video explains that sins create a veil that blocks the viewer from experiencing Allah's love. Allah's love remains constant, but the viewer's actions can affect their perception of this love. The purpose of Islam, as mentioned, is to help the viewer polish their self and remove these veils.
